About the event
In this webinar, discover practical strategies to address poor conduct and behaviours in the workplace.
Discover the 5-step process for building and implementing a Behavioural framework from your organisation's core values
Understand how to build self-awareness in your leaders and team
How to identify broad personality and working style traits in others to help you relate better
Gain tips on confidently conversing about poor or misaligned conduct
Learn the basics of building an in-the-moment leadership practice
By the end of the session, you’ll walk away with practical insights and tools to help you create a more harmonious workplace, limiting poor, disruptive, and toxic behaviour, by confidently addressing misbehaviour as it happens. Black Dog Institute is a proudly independent not-for-profit globally renowned mental health research institute connected to UNSW Sydney.
We are the only medical research institute in Australia that investigates mental health across the lifespan—from childhood to adulthood.
We believe in creating hope for those experiencing mental illness by improving mental health outcomes for all Australians.
